Output 77c566fa2283d4da21f574a1e2788bc1dfada44b9a63efd2303c75d590b0ce44:1

value
2744588
script pubkey
OP_0 OP_PUSHBYTES_20 58d3c841d7a1b768e829438f1b8269ce6146fe67
address
tb1qtrfusswh5xmk36pfgw83hqnfees5dln8s8wlg8
transaction
77c566fa2283d4da21f574a1e2788bc1dfada44b9a63efd2303c75d590b0ce44